Post J.K. Rowling comments on Lockhart's hair, Hogwarts House, mother via Pottermore

During Saturday's Pottermore presentation at A Celebration of Harry Potter, author J.K. Rowling recorded three audio segments about her character Gilderoy Lockhart, focusing on his mother, his Hogwarts House and love of hair care products. Those clips, as well as highlights from the panel including a sneak peek from Goblet of Fire's chapter 36, can be found here.




Quote:
J.K. Rowling: So, Gilderoy Lockart was the only child in his family who showed any magical abilities, so he was very proud of himself in going off to Hogwarts. And he was Sorted into Ravenclaw House, though I suspect - I think people will be unsurprised to hear that I think - he narrowly escaped Slytherin. But he scraped into Ravenclaw.

Gilderoy is quite a modern kind of celebrity in the way that he likes to think of new ways to make himself famous. So he decided he’d quite like to put a range of hair-care products out onto the market; he's very proud of his naturally wavy hair. So, I like to imagine that he discovered the luster giving properties of occamy eggs, and occamy eggs come from quite a vicious creature - the eggs have silver shells. So, these shampoos were found to be too dangerous and too expensive to produce, so Gilderoy never achieved that ambition.

Gilderoy Lockhart isn't his pseudonym. Gilderoy Lockhart is his name. I think that that says something about his mother, who was very ambitious for her son, and encouraged him in the belief that he was a remarkable person. Gilderoy's quite a flashy name, I think.
